Ubisoft Fans Need to Mark June 10 on Their Calendars

June 10 will be a big day for Ubisoft, as the major triple-A publisher will be holding a new Ubisoft Forward livestream that day – around the same time as Summer Game Fest. With the once-prominent E3 not returning for the foreseeable future, it will fall to similar events like Summer Game Fest to serve as a showcase for upcoming video games from publishers like Ubisoft in 2024 and beyond. Certain companies have even started hosting their own shows throughout the year, with Sony supposedly holding a PlayStation Showcase centered around Silent Hill 2 and other first-party titles sometime next month.

Rumor: New Prince of Persia Game Launching Later this Year

Word has it that a new Prince of Persia game is being developed by Evil Empire, the studio behind the hit indie roguelike Dead Cells — and it might launch sometime later this year. Ubisoft’s legendary Prince of Persia franchise had been nearly dormant for over 10 years when a new side-scrolling spin-off titled Prince of Persia: The Lost Crown was launched to rave reviews in January. Despite reportedly underperforming in sales, The Lost Crown was praised for its Metroidvania gameplay that blended platforming, combat, and puzzle-solving.

The next Ubisoft Forward showcase is set for June 10 alongside WWDC

Ubisoft has revealed when its next major showcase will take place. The latest edition of Ubisoft Forward is set for June 10 in Los Angeles. That's at the tailend of the main slate of Summer Game Fest festivities, and on the same day as Apple's Worldwide Developers Conference keynote.

Former Dragon Age creative director Mike Laidlaw finally reveals his next game: A physics-based action-adventure 'in which the world becomes your weapon'

In 2020, former Dragon Age creative director Mike Laidlaw joined with Ubisoft veterans Jeff Skalski, Frédéric St-Laurent B, and Thomas Giroux to launch a new studio called Yellow Brick Games. Today, three and a half years later, they've finally revealed what they're getting up to: A new action-adventure called Eternal Strands.
